> One thing we've done in the past (and which has worked well) is that we
> set up the mailing list management system to recognize any email address
> you might send from -- even aol or yahoo etc.
>
> So, if you want to be able to send from aol or yahoo or your work email
> but only want to receive email at a subset of those addresses, it's easy to
> set the system up accordingly.
>
> Doing things this way will mean that you always receive league messages at
> a good email address (not the aol or yahoo address) but that you can send
> messages to the list from those addresses.
>
> That way, you can happily send messages from whatever email account is
> convenient for you.  I used to make sure I could send messages from an
> employer email account but didn't want to receive messages at that account.

>> aol and yahoo use a different method of interpreting email messages than
>> any other email service out there.
>>
>> The issue relates to the fact that our email list management software is
>> set up so that when you send a message to the group your identity as the
>> original author is maintained, but replies are sent back to the
>> announcement list.  If it wasn't set up this way, we would have many
>> instances where people thought they were replying to the list but
>> instead the reply would only go to the original author.  It would take an
>> extra step to send the message to the entire list.  The behind the scenes
>> wiring that our software does to permit this is flagged as an issue (at
>> times) by yahoo and aol so messages get blocked.  As a purely technical
>> matter, the aol and yahoo approach is correct -- but it tends to cause far
>> too many issues for far too many people.  That's why gmail and pretty much
>> every other email setup behaves more reasonably.
>>
>> People have complained about this behavior to aol and yahoo for a very
>> long time.
>>
>> My advice, don't use aol or yahoo addresses for your usml needs.
>>
>> We can't fix it without ripping essential behavior of the announce
>> mailing list -- which has worked gracefully (except for this snag) for eons.
